BYU basketball has experienced a remarkable turnaround, highlighted by an eight-game winning streak that included victories over ranked teams like Arizona and Iowa State. A standout performance against Kansas, resulting in a significant defeat for the Jayhawks, has solidified the Cougars' reputation as serious contenders in the Big 12 Conference.

Player stats

Egor Demin is projected as a lottery pick in the upcoming NBA draft, while Richie Saunders has earned All-Big 12 first team honors, showcasing the talent on BYU's roster this season.
